Career path

Career Role in Textile Restoration Supply Chain Description
Textile Conservator (Restoration, Conservation) Specializes in the cleaning, repair, and preservation of historical and valuable textiles, crucial for museums and archives. High skill demand.
Textile Restoration Technician (Restoration, Supply Chain) Supports conservators, handling cleaning, basic repairs, and managing supply chain logistics for restoration materials. Growing job market.
Supply Chain Manager (Textiles) (Supply Chain, Restoration) Manages the procurement, storage, and distribution of materials vital for textile restoration, ensuring efficient operations. Strong salary potential.
Textile Dyeing & Finishing Specialist (Restoration, Dyeing) Expertise in dyeing and finishing techniques crucial for restoring color and texture to damaged textiles. Niche but valuable skillset.
